What are the responsibilities and job description for the Financial Analyst position at Soni?
The Financial Analyst supports biotechnology, pharmaceutical, medical device, diagnostics, and healthcare research organizations by analyzing financial performance, evaluating investment opportunities, and providing insights that guide strategic decision-making. This role blends traditional financial analysis with specialized knowledge of scientific R&D, regulatory pathways, clinical trials, and industry-specific market dynamics.

Key Responsibilities:
Financial Analysis & Reporting
- Develop, maintain, and analyze financial models (P&L, cash flow, balance sheet, valuation models).
- Prepare monthly, quarterly, and annual financial reports for internal stakeholders.
- Forecast revenue and expenses based on product pipelines, market trends, and clinical development timelines.
- Track budget vs. actuals and support variance analysis across research, clinical, and commercial units.
- Evaluate life science market trends, competitive landscapes, and regulatory developments.
- Conduct benchmarking against peer companies in biotech, pharma, and healthcare sectors.
- Support pricing, reimbursement, and market-access analyses for new products.
- Analyze costs, timelines, and financial impact of research programs and clinical trials.
- Assess potential ROI for pipeline assets, licensing deals, and portfolio prioritization.
- Collaborate with scientific, clinical, and regulatory teams to translate technical data into financial implications.
- Assist with valuation of partnerships, M&A opportunities, licensing agreements, and fundraising initiatives.
- Prepare materials for executive presentations, investor decks, and board meetings.
- Perform scenario planning and sensitivity analyses for strategic decision-making.
Education
- Bachelor’s degree in Finance, Accounting, Economics, or related field.
- Strong preference for candidates with experience or education in Biology, Chemistry, Biotech, Biomedical Engineering, or related life science discipline.
- Advanced Excel and financial modeling skills; familiarity with FP&A or investment analysis tools.
- Ability to interpret scientific and clinical data in a business/financial context.
- Strong analytical thinking, detail orientation, and problem-solving capabilities.
- Excellent communication skills, with ability to explain financial insights to non-financial teams.
- Knowledge of biotech/pharma development cycles, FDA regulatory pathways, and clinical trial phases.
Salary is based on a range of factors that include relevant experience, knowledge, skills, other job-related qualifications.
Salary : $80,000 - $90,000
